Integrity Communications Group is a £70m print and communications business, supporting clients in the UK and worldwide with innovative, technology-driven solutions. They offer a range of services including security print, labels, and customer communications.

Integrity Print Limited has won £3.7m across 12 public-sector buyers, with 11 live contracts. No active Companies House risk flags.

Why: top buyer DEFRA at 47% · 77% in Business services · 0 active risk flags · 0 modifications.
